Kolhera - Kailaras, Morena

Kolhera is a village situated in the Kailaras tehsil of Morena district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 15 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kailaras and around 63 km from the district headquarters in Morena. Shadpur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Kolhera village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Kolhera is 452551. The village covers a total geographical area of 399 hectares and falls under the 476224 pincode. Kailaras is the nearest town, located about 15 km away.

Kolhera village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Sabalgarh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Morena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Kolhera

As per Census 2011, Kolhera village has a total population of 1,082 people, consisting of 599 males and 483 females. The village has 223 households and a sex ratio of 806 females per 1,000 males. There are 164 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 711 literate and 371 illiterate residents.

Transport and Connectivity of Kolhera

Kolhera is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Semai, while the nearest airport is Gwalior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 54.6 km.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Kailaras to Kolhera is about 15 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Morena to Kolhera is about 63 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.8 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
